Amnesty International holds talks with Curaçao parliament on refugee situation

Local | By Correspondent September 21, 2023

WILLEMSTAD - The Standing Committee on Justice of the Parliament of Curaçao held discussions yesterday with a delegation from Amnesty International. The discussion focused on the situation of refugees on the island, and both parties exchanged ideas on how to better safeguard the human rights of these refugees. 

 

As previously reported, on February 7th of this year, Amnesty International published a progress report on Curaçao titled "Little Progress in the Protection of Venezuelans." The human rights organization is currently on a working visit this week to monitor the situation on the island, and it also visited Aruba. 

 

Amnesty took the initiative to engage in discussions with the Parliament to gain a better understanding of the parliamentarians' stance on this issue. The dialogue represents an important step in the discussion regarding the protection of refugees and ensuring their human rights in Curaçao.
